  7. Chris VB

    Any issues with 37 in tires with the 3.92s?

    If I hit a sharp incline, only while turning I sometimes will get a tiny rub on the inner side, closer to door. It barely catches the inside edge of my fender flare. It’s only happened twice. There’s a metal tab you bend back to hold the well liner, and you zip tie back a couple spots the liners...
  8. Chris VB

    Any issues with 37 in tires with the 3.92s?

    Thanks so much! Mine have a -44 offset. I think you might be ok with a 37x12.5 with that offset. Still mild trimming of the front valence and pinning back the well liners. Customoffsets.com is a great place to find the answers for this exact stuff, plug in some filters and look through the...
